Stone Wall Replacement in Norwalk, CT
Stone wall replacement services involve removing and rebuilding existing stone walls that have become damaged, deteriorated, or no longer meet the aesthetic or functional needs of a property. These projects often include replacing aging or unstable walls in gardens, driveways, property boundaries, or retaining wall structures. Homeowners typically seek this service to enhance curb appeal, improve property safety, or restore the integrity of boundary lines. Before requesting stone wall replacement, property owners should consider the condition of the existing wall, the desired style or materials, and any local regulations or permits that may apply to alterations on their property.
Understanding the scope of the project is essential for property owners considering stone wall replacement. This includes assessing whether only sections need repair or if the entire wall requires rebuilding, as well as identifying the type of stone or design preferred. It’s also helpful to clarify the purpose of the wall, such as decorative features or structural support, to ensure the replacement aligns with overall property goals. Proper planning and clear communication about expectations can contribute to a smooth and successful replacement process.

Stone Wall Replacement Questions
What are common reasons for stone wall replacement? Stone walls may need replacement due to age, structural damage, or shifting foundations that compromise stability.
How can I tell if my stone wall needs replacement? Signs include significant cracks, leaning, loose stones, or sections that have fallen or become unstable.
What types of projects typically involve stone wall replacement? Projects often include restoring retaining walls, garden boundaries, or historic property features that have deteriorated.
What should property owners consider before replacing a stone wall? It's important to assess the wall's condition, desired aesthetic, and the surrounding landscape to plan an appropriate replacement approach.
